Steel Material Handler/Warehouse Associate Job Description-Arlington, WI
2nd Shift: 1:00 p.m.-11:00 p.m. (Monday-Friday)
Job Overview: Material Handler Endres Manufacturing is looking for 1st Shift Material Handlers for our Structural Department. Material Handlers are responsible for all material handling needs, primarily using overhead cranes to move Structural Steel. The Material Handler will be required to achieve company standards for safety, quality, and productivity.
Major Duties and Responsibilities:
- Responsible for the day-to-day tasks in the Structural department
- Verify contents of material received under purchase orders
- Report shortages, damages, and incorrect shipments on appropriate forms and to designated personnel
- Ensure proper rotation and organization of stock and participate in physical inventories
- Ability to prioritize and meet scheduling demands
- Loads and unloads freight in a safe manner. Operates any material handling equipment safely and efficiently. Makes certain all equipment needed for handling and moving of goods is available and in safe working condition.
- Properly uses assigned personal protective equipment
- Ensures the proper use of equipment and execution of projects
- Learning how to operate different machines and processes involved with the production
- Perform all job duties adhering to company safety policies
- Perform all assigned activities to support the business objectives/needs
Job Requirements:
- Operate overhead cranes and hand tools
- Drives forklift, loads and unloads trucks, to include structural steel
- Stores materials and supplies in proper storage locations
- Ability to identify and resolve basic problems
- Strong ability to work alone or with little supervision
- Excellent knowledge of safety methods and hazard regulations
- Team interaction and good communication skills
- High school or general education degree (GED) required
- Working Conditions/Physical Demands:
- While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to stand, walk, squat, kneel, bend, twist and reach
- Use of hands and fingers required to manipulate machine and other tools
- Must be able to stand and walk constantly
- Must be able to grip, grasp, push, pull, reach and stoop
- Must be able to lift/carry products to 50 lbs. at varying frequencies
- Bending/Twisting: Must be able to bend at the waist, flexing knees, and twist body to perform some tasks
